Are Sway Bar Links Hard To Replace. Replacing a bad sway bar link takes less than an hour, but severe corrosion and rust can extend the repair time. If you have a set of sockets and wrenches, and depending on your vehicle, a few special tools, replacing sway bar end links and sway bar. To replace sway bar links, you don’t have to be a master mechanic, and each side will usually take 30 minutes to an hour, depending on your skill. Identifying the symptoms of bad sway bar links and bushings is key for knowing when to replace them to reduce body roll during a turn. Sway bar links connect the sway bar to the control arms, improving the vehicle’s stability. A sway bar link can break because of corrosion, rust, metal fatigue, and overextension from overloading.
